linux自启动was命令

worktile 其他 45

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要实现在Linux系统上自动启动WebSphere Application Server(WAS)命令,可以按照以下步骤进行操作:

    1. 创建启动脚本:打开终端,使用文本编辑器创建一个启动脚本,例如`was_startup.sh`。可以使用以下命令创建并编辑脚本文件:

    “`
    vi was_startup.sh
    “`

    2. 编写脚本内容:在打开的编辑器中,输入以下内容作为启动脚本的内容:

    “`
    #!/bin/bash
    WAS_BIN_PATH=/opt/IBM/WebSphere/AppServer/bin
    WAS_PROFILE_NAME=your_profile_name

    su – your_username -c “${WAS_BIN_PATH}/startServer.sh server1 -profileName ${WAS_PROFILE_NAME}”
    “`

    请确保将`WAS_BIN_PATH`变量修改为WAS安装目录下`bin`文件夹的路径,并将`your_profile_name`和`your_username`分别替换为你的WAS配置文件夹名称和Linux用户名。

    3. 保存并退出:按下`Esc`键,然后输入`:wq`保存并退出编辑器。

    4. 添加可执行权限:使用以下命令将刚刚创建的脚本文件设置为可执行:

    “`
    chmod +x was_startup.sh
    “`

    5. 将脚本添加到启动项:进入`/etc/rc.local`文件,并在其中添加一行命令以执行脚本。使用文本编辑器打开`/etc/rc.local`文件:

    “`
    vi /etc/rc.local
    “`

    将以下内容添加到文件的末尾:

    “`
    /path/to/was_startup.sh
    “`

    将`/path/to`替换为刚创建的脚本文件`was_startup.sh`的完整路径。

    6. 保存并退出:按下`Esc`键,然后输入`:wq`保存并退出编辑器。

    7. 重启系统:重新启动Linux系统,WAS将会在系统启动时自动启动。

    请注意,这只是一种在Linux系统上自动启动WAS命令的方法,具体步骤可能因不同的Linux发行版和WAS版本略有不同。请根据你所使用的系统和具体情况进行相应的调整。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在Linux系统上实现自启动WebSphere Application Server (WAS)命令,你可以按照以下步骤进行操作:

    1. 创建一个启动脚本:首先,在任何文本编辑器中创建一个启动脚本文件,例如`was_start.sh`。该脚本将包含启动WAS所需的命令。

    2. 在脚本中添加启动命令:在`was_start.sh`脚本中,添加以下命令来启动WAS:

    “`bash
    #!/bin/bash
    cd /path/to/was/bin # 进入WAS的bin目录
    ./startServer.sh server_name
    “`

    注意将`/path/to/was/bin`替换为你的WAS安装目录的实际路径,`server_name`替换为你要启动的WAS服务器实例的名称。

    3. 保存并退出脚本文件:在编辑完脚本后,保存并退出文本编辑器。

    4. 修改脚本权限:在命令行中,使用chmod命令给脚本文件添加执行权限,使其可以被执行:

    “`bash
    chmod +x was_start.sh
    “`

    5. 移动脚本到适当的位置:将脚本文件移动到适当的位置,以便系统在启动时能够找到它。通常,这将是系统的启动脚本目录之一,例如`/etc/init.d/`。

    6. 添加启动脚本到自动启动列表:在Linux系统上,你需要将启动脚本添加到自动启动列表中,以便在系统启动时自动执行。这可以通过在`/etc/rc.local`文件中添加脚本命令来实现。

    打开`/etc/rc.local`文件,并在其中添加以下行:

    “`bash
    /path/to/was_start.sh &
    “`

    将`/path/to/was_start.sh`替换为实际的脚本文件路径。

    7. 保存并退出`/etc/rc.local`文件。

    8. 重启系统:现在,你可以重启Linux系统,让自动启动脚本生效。系统重启后,WAS将会自动启动。

    通过以上步骤,你可以在Linux系统上实现WAS命令的自动启动。请确保脚本路径、脚本命令和文件权限设置正确,以确保自动启动的顺利进行。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,可以通过设置开机自启动来实现自动启动WAS(WebSphere Application Server)命令。下面是一种常见的设置方法:

    1. 创建一个启动脚本
    首先,需要创建一个启动脚本,将WAS的启动命令添加到脚本中。新建一个文本文件,例如`start_was.sh`,并在文件中添加以下内容:

    “`
    #!/bin/bash
    # 启动WAS
    /path/to/was/bin/startServer.sh server_name
    “`

    其中,`/path/to/was`是WAS的安装路径,`startServer.sh`是启动WAS的脚本,`server_name`是要启动的WAS服务器名称(可以在WAS配置中找到)。你需要将这些信息替换为你自己的路径和服务器名称。

    然后,保存并退出脚本文件。

    2. 授权脚本文件
    为了能够执行该脚本,需要给它添加执行权限。在终端中运行以下命令:

    “`
    chmod +x start_was.sh
    “`

    这将使脚本文件具有可执行权限。

    3. 将脚本添加到启动项
    接下来,需要将脚本添加到系统的启动项中。具体操作取决于所使用的Linux发行版。以下是常见的几种方法:

    – 使用`init.d`目录:
    将启动脚本复制到`/etc/init.d/`目录下,并使用以下命令添加到启动项:

    “`
    sudo update-rc.d start_was.sh defaults
    “`

    – 使用`systemd`:
    创建一个`service`文件,将启动脚本的路径和名称配置到文件中,然后将该文件复制到`/etc/systemd/system/`目录下,并运行以下命令:

    “`
    sudo systemctl daemon-reload
    sudo systemctl enable start_was
    “`

    – 使用`rc.local`文件:
    编辑 `/etc/rc.local`文件,在末尾添加以下内容(在`exit 0`之前):

    “`
    /path/to/start_was.sh
    “`

    注意替换`/path/to/start_was.sh`为你脚本的实际路径。

    4. 验证自启动配置
    完成上述步骤后,重启系统即可验证自启动配置是否生效。系统启动后,WAS应该会自动启动。

    请注意,这只是一种常见的方法,具体的操作取决于系统和版本。在实践中,可能需要根据特定的Linux发行版和版本进行微调。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部